I always have to pick the f'ing expensive hobbies.Confused I wanted to experiment with some super 8 cams myself you can get some really cheap.... http://shop.vendio.com/Smothersmail/item/641172124/?s=1176285602

Only problems is getting it transfer to digital. This one guy told me you can project it real tight on a wall in a dark room then set up a mini dv on a tripod next to it thats one way the other is to pay some place to do and they charge by the foot usually. can get pretty costly if you shot alot.
